ASHOK KHAJURIA IN HOT SEAT
ROAD AHEAD IS NOT ROSY
11/8/2006 11:05:43 PM



Jammu, November 8
Fire brand BJP legislator Ashok Khajuria, former legislator was today elected as state BJP chief at a impressive function here at BJP headquarters amid loud sloganeering and drum beating by jubilant party workers.
Though party high command had already cleared Khajurias name but factions with in the state BJP unit had forced party high command to rush senior party leaders to Jammu to defuse the impending crisis with in the state BJP unit before the election process got underway.
On Tuesday after two sets of nomination papers were filed by party leaders in favour of Ashok Khajuria it meant end of the road for front runner Kavinder Gupta,former Mayor.
Finally on Wednesday, at the appointed hour National observer and former Punjab BJP Chief Prof Brij Lal Rinwa in the presence of outgoing state BJP Chief Dr Nirmal Singh, former Presidents Prof Chamanal Lal Gupta, DK Kotwal, former Haryana Governor Babu Parmanad and several other senior party leaders announced election of Ashok Khajuria for full three year term.
"I declare Ashok Khajuria elected unopposed for a term of three years",Rinwa said amidst loud cheer by party workers.
Immediately after large number of party workers greeted new state chief with garlands,sweets and warm hugs. Ashok Khajuria was handed over the customary head gear,'pagdi' by out going BJP chief DrNirmnal Singh who wished him good luck for the long innings ahead.
Dr Nirmal Singh in his brief speech said, I am leaving office of state BJP chief as a contended man. I am satisfied with my performance and extend my gratitude towards senior party leaders who supported me throughout my term.
Addressing party workers, who were present in large number senior leaders including Prof Chaman Lal Gupta and DK Kotwal,Babau Parmanand advised them to stay united and work hard towards strengthening hands of new party president Ashok Khajuria.
In the end Ashok Khajuria in his first address trained his guns on state Chief Minister GhulamNabi Azad and his predecessors for raking slogans of greater autonomy and self rule.
He said BJP would launch an aggressive public campiagn to expose these leaders.
Khajuria also listed his priorities and said he will announce his team of office bearers with in few days.I will forcefully carry forward the agenda of the BJP with all my sincerity,he concluded.
